Помощь Производительность Opencart

spamhost

Постоялец
Регистрация
29 Апр 2009
Сообщения
295
Реакции
161
Прошу поделиться своим опытом повышения производительности эл. магазинов на базе Opencart.
Прошу делиться своими достигнутыми результатами оптимизации, напр. в формате:

Кол-во товаров | Версия OpenCart | Конфиг. серверного окружения (аппар. и прогр.) | Измерение для DESKTOP страниц внутри Категорий Для просмотра ссылки Войди или Зарегистрируйся

p.s. Пока на моих VDS KVM (4CPU, 4GB RAM) OC 2.X умирает при кол-ве товаров более 7-10.000 товаров - открытие Категорий занимает по 10-20 секунд, выборка с помощью MegaFilter занимает 15-25 секунд. Создание индексов, попытка настроить MySQL, nginx и различные системы кэширования и др. оптимизация не дает пока заметных результатов.

Кто-то может уже поделиться опытом успешного запуска OC 2.x на PHP7 ?
 
Последнее редактирование:
Планируем уйти на кастомное решение на Laravel.
Не подскажите чем оно лучше для создания магазина с нуля, лучше ли вообще? Стоит начинать сразу с него? Спасибо.
 
он тормознутый, но есть возможность ускорить

Оптимизация базы данных
Установка кеширующего модуля turbo
(Опционально) установка производительной библиотеки генерации изображений imagick
(Опционально) подключение memcache - в случае необходимости
Аудит производительности сторонних дополнений
Pagespeed до показателей 75+
Аудит конфигурации системы (проверка разрешений на папки, версий vqmod, библиотек подключения к базе данных (для версии 1.5)
Установка оптимизированной библиотеки файлового кеша (для версии 1.5)
Аудит robots.txt и его коррекция для снижения нагрузки, создаваемой поисковыми ботами.
(Опционально) кастомная оптимизация модулей корзин, например kw_flycart
 
(Опционально) установка производительной библиотеки генерации изображений imagick
imagick производительная библиотека? Не я понимаю на заборе написано. Да жрет меньше памяти. Да картинки при правильной настройке качественней. Но вот время обработки выше раза в 4. Потому что в библиотеках функция thumbnailImage а не
adaptiveResizeImage
 
Последнее редактирование:
Не подскажите чем оно лучше для создания магазина с нуля, лучше ли вообще? Стоит начинать сразу с него? Спасибо.
Оно не лучше и не хуже. Сам фреймворк - не гарантирует качество кода, логику и скорость работы. Да и помимо фреймворка используется еще множество различных технологий. Все будет на 100% зависеть от того, кто будет разрабатывать. И в длительной перспективе - это скорее всего будет стоить дороже, чем готовое решение типа опенкарта. Но плюсы - перевешивают все эти недостатки, при наличии грамотных специалистов.
 
Назад
Сверху